Output fda5308c7ea9d06e24028fa062a1953e565623dee0d3e4be71eec5370da9d25a:24

value
128299
script pubkey
OP_0 OP_PUSHBYTES_32 5688cff1c2098fdaa8d659baaeee3457546fe9618b8e8b29b5da7139427d6816
address
bc1q26yvluwzpx8a42xktxa2am352a2xl6tp3w8gk2d4mfcnjsnadqtq2vzets
transaction
fda5308c7ea9d06e24028fa062a1953e565623dee0d3e4be71eec5370da9d25a
confirmations
235148
spent
true